Social Network. I was going to write a review, but I think Armond White best describes the main problem:

"But Fincher and Sorkin go back to sentimentalizing Zuckerberg-as-victim: Their shared backgrounds in TV advertising and prime-time diversion are evident in trial scenes that play Zuckerberg’s superciliousness against his opponents’ hurt desperation and in glossy high-life scenes that distract from Zuckerberg’s self-interest, trading audience prurience and envy for insight."

"Not Soul Man, Harvard Man nor The Paper Chase—all movies that “got Harvard” to varying instructive degrees—The Social Network is simply Hollywood’s way, post-Obama, of sanctioning Harvard’s “masters of the universe” mystique. It’s an attempt at glorifying a contemporary aristocracy-cum-plutocracy through flattery of Zuckerberg and his ilk. "

"Like one of those fake-smart, middlebrow TV shows, the speciousness of The Social Network is disguised by topicality. It’s really a movie excusing Hollywood ruthlessness. That’s why it evades Zuckerberg’s background timidity and the mess that the Internet has made of cultural discourse. "

Also, this is a very good editorial:

http://www.nypress.com/article-21675-discourteous-discourse.html

"Consider the illiterate belief in “spoilers” that now restricts critical discussion: Fear of “spoilers” nullifies any attempt at detailed interpretation or explanation of a film. It forestalls the tendency to analyze meaning and content that used to be a tenet of liberalarts education. Somehow the critical practice of analysis, reflection and comparison has not dawned on today’s consumers or taught them the merits of a reasoned response. In the blockbuster era, criticism has wound up in a disrespected place where it no longer addresses audience’s needs for enlightenment and excellence. Criticism has lost its educative function and the culture loses its moral foundation."



I've been saying this for a decade. People who think spoilers ruin a movie, are inferior movie-goers.

The Alien Girl: A Russian gangster gets arrested for murder, so his boss sends some guys to get his sister and use her as leverage to make sure he doesn't say anything. Pretty sure that she's going to be killed, she attempts to manipulate everyone so she can avoid it. Pretty average crime movie, so if you like that stuff, it's worth checking out. The Netflix description gave me a different idea of what the movie would be like, so if I knew beforehand, I probably wouldn't have watched it. Oh well, it's not a total piece of shit or anything.
